I have a problem with my work crashing when being connected to a monitor from sleep. I looked at the error report and noticed:

> Darwin Kernel Version 22.3.0: Thu Jan 5 20:17:53 PST 2023; root:xnu-8792.81.2~1/RELEASE_ARM64_T8010

Curious, this is an Intel Mac, why is it saying ARM64…
Turns out it's the in the that is crashing and it's taking down the entire computer. 😐 So not only is the touch bar user hostile, it's now also leading to panics of the entire machine.
